A 15-year-old is hospitalized after a suicide attempt. This adolescent lives with the mother, stepfather, and several siblings. When performing a family assessment, the nurse must first determine:
- A. how the family expresses and manages emotion.
- B. names and relationships of the familys members.
- C. the communication patterns between the patient and parents.
- D. the meaning that the patients suicide attempt has for family members.
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: The identity of the members of the family is the most fundamental information and should be obtained first. Without this, the nurse cannot fully process the other responses.
